Which Key Features Should You Consider When Choosing a Solar Generator?
When selecting the best bang for your buck solar generator, consider the following key features:
- Power Output: The wattage rating determines how much energy the generator can provide. A higher wattage allows you to power more devices simultaneously, making it essential to assess your needs before purchasing.
- Battery Capacity: Measured in watt-hours (Wh), battery capacity indicates how long the generator can supply power. A larger capacity ensures you have enough energy for extended use, especially during longer outages or camping trips.
- Portability: Weight and size are crucial if you plan to move your solar generator frequently. Look for models with built-in handles or those that are lightweight for easy transport.
- Input Options: Consider how the generator can be charged, including solar panels, AC outlets, or car chargers. Having multiple input options increases versatility and ensures you can recharge in various situations.
- Durability and Build Quality: A robust and weather-resistant design is essential, especially for outdoor use. Investigate materials used and user reviews regarding the generator’s longevity under different conditions.
- Inverter Type: The type of inverter affects the quality of power output. Pure sine wave inverters are better for sensitive electronics, while modified sine wave inverters may be suitable for less sensitive devices and typically cost less.
- Price and Warranty: Assess the cost relative to features offered to ensure you’re getting value for your money. A good warranty can provide peace of mind regarding the product’s reliability and manufacturer support.
How Important Is Battery Capacity for Cost-Effectiveness?
Battery capacity plays a crucial role in determining the cost-effectiveness of a solar generator.
- Energy Storage: Battery capacity is measured in watt-hours (Wh) and indicates how much energy the battery can store. A higher capacity allows for longer usage times and the ability to power more devices, making it essential for users who require sustained energy supply, especially during outages or extended outdoor activities.
- Cost per Watt-Hour: When evaluating solar generators, it’s important to consider the cost per watt-hour of battery capacity. A generator with a lower upfront cost but significantly smaller battery capacity may actually be more expensive in the long run if it cannot meet your energy needs, thus diminishing its cost-effectiveness.
- Charging Efficiency: The ability of a solar generator to charge efficiently impacts its battery capacity’s effectiveness. Generators that can quickly recharge their batteries during sunlight hours can provide better performance and greater overall utility, ensuring that users get the most energy output for their investment.
- Usage Flexibility: A solar generator with a larger battery capacity offers greater flexibility in terms of what devices can be powered and for how long. This flexibility can be particularly valuable for users who need to power multiple devices or larger appliances, as it maximizes the generator’s utility and overall value.
- Longevity and Maintenance: Higher capacity batteries often come with better technology, which can lead to longer lifespans and less frequent maintenance. Investing in a quality solar generator with a robust battery can save money over time, as it reduces the need for replacements and repairs, adding to its overall cost-effectiveness.

How Do Inverter Ratings Affect a Solar Generator’s Performance?
The waveform type generated by the inverter significantly impacts the compatibility with various electrical devices. Pure sine wave inverters produce smoother and cleaner energy, making them ideal for sensitive electronics, while modified sine wave may suffice for simpler appliances. Choosing the right type ensures safe and efficient operation of all connected devices.
Lastly, effective thermal management in an inverter ensures that it operates within safe temperature ranges under load. Inverters that dissipate heat well can maintain performance without overheating, extending their lifespan and reliability, which is essential for users who depend on their solar generators for extended periods.
